Review of 2012 Motorhispania RX 125R
The Motorhispania RX 125R 2012 stands out as a compelling option in the lightweight motorcycle segment, particularly for new riders seeking a blend of style, performance, and practicality. With its sleek design, the RX 125R captures the essence of a modern sportbike while ensuring ease of handling. The 124cc single-cylinder engine delivers a commendable balance of power and efficiency, making it suitable for both urban commuting and occasional longer rides. Coupled with a lightweight frame and responsive suspension, the motorcycle provides an agile riding experience that enhances confidence for less experienced riders. Moreover, the RX 125R is equipped with essential features such as disc brakes for improved stopping power and a comfortable riding position that caters to a wide range of riders. Its affordability and low running costs further solidify its position as an attractive entry-level motorcycle. While it may not compete with larger, more powerful bikes in terms of speed, the Motorhispania RX 125R 2012 offers great value for those prioritizing maneuverability, style, and the joy of riding. Overall, it remains a smart choice for anyone looking to dive into the world of motorcycling without overwhelming complexity or expense.
Advantages
- Lightweight Design: The RX 125R features a lightweight frame, making it agile and easy to handle, particularly for new riders or those navigating urban environments.
- Fuel Efficiency: With its 125cc engine, this motorcycle offers impressive fuel efficiency, making it a cost-effective choice for daily commuting.
- Sporty Aesthetics: The RX 125R showcases a sporty and modern design, appealing to riders who appreciate stylish and eye-catching motorcycles.
- Good Suspension: Equipped with a capable suspension system, the RX 125R provides a comfortable ride over various road conditions, enhancing overall riding experience.
- Affordable Maintenance: Parts for the Motorhispania RX 125R are generally affordable and easy to find, which contributes to lower long-term ownership costs.
Disadvantages
- Limited Power: With a 125cc engine, the RX 125R may feel underpowered for experienced riders or those looking for higher performance, especially on highways or steep inclines.
- Build Quality Concerns: Some users have reported issues with the overall build quality and durability of components, which can lead to maintenance challenges over time.
- Comfort for Longer Rides: The seating position and ergonomics may not be ideal for long-distance riding, potentially causing discomfort during extended trips.
- Availability of Parts: Depending on your location, sourcing replacement parts or accessories for the RX 125R can be challenging, as the brand is less common compared to larger manufacturers.
- Limited Resale Value: The resale value of the Motorhispania RX 125R may not be as high as more established brands, which could be a concern for those looking to upgrade in the future.
Alternatives
- KTM Duke 125 The KTM Duke 125 is a sporty and lightweight naked bike that offers sharp handling and a powerful single-cylinder engine. With its aggressive styling, comfortable ergonomics, and advanced features like LED lighting and a digital display, it's a great choice for both new riders and those looking for an urban commuter.
- Yamaha YZF-R125 The Yamaha YZF-R125 is a popular entry-level sportbike that combines stylish aesthetics with impressive performance. It features a liquid-cooled, 125cc engine and a race-inspired design, making it ideal for riders who want a thrilling experience on the road. The R125 also offers advanced features such as a full LCD instrument panel and ABS.
- Honda CB125F The Honda CB125F is a practical and reliable commuter bike that's perfect for urban environments. It boasts a fuel-efficient engine, comfortable riding position, and low seat height, making it accessible for a wide range of riders. Its minimalist design and well-balanced handling ensure a smooth and enjoyable ride.
- Suzuki GSX-R125 The Suzuki GSX-R125 is a sporty motorcycle that delivers a fun and dynamic riding experience. With its lightweight chassis, aggressive styling, and responsive 125cc engine, it's designed for performance enthusiasts. The GSX-R125 also features modern technology, including a digital instrument cluster and LED lights, enhancing both safety and aesthetics.
- Kawasaki Ninja 125 The Kawasaki Ninja 125 is a compact sportbike that captures the essence of the Ninja family with its sleek design and spirited performance. It is equipped with a peppy engine that allows for quick acceleration, and features such as a comfortable riding position and high-quality components make it suitable for both daily commuting and weekend rides. These alternatives provide a range of styles and features, catering to different preferences while still being in the same category as the Motorhispania RX 125R.
